**Common Questions About “Stop Worrying”** **How is it possible to reduce worry without ignoring real problems?** Coping with “Stop Worrying” doesn’t mean dismissing concerns. It means separating facts from catastrophizing, prioritizing what you can influence, and choosing when to act—and when to let go. It’s a balance between awareness and acceptance. **How long does it take to notice real benefits?** Results vary, but consistent practice—such as daily grounding exercises or scheduled reflection—often brings noticeable improvement within 2–4 weeks. Benefits accumulate with patience, not instant change. **Can “Stop Worrying” completely eliminate anxiety?** Not at all. Anxiety is a natural survival response, and optimal stress helps motivation and alertness. The goal is to reduce unnecessary, chronic worry—not eliminate all stress. **Who Might Find “Stop Worrying” Useful?** From students managing academic pressure to professionals handling workplace demands, “Stop Worrying” offers tools for anyone navigating life’s uncertainties. It supports mental clarity, emotional stability, and more intentional choices—without oversimplifying complex challenges. **What People Often Get Wrong About “Stop Worrying”** Myths around “Stop Worrying” often stem from discomfort with emotional expression or misunderstanding mental wellness. One major misconception is that it encourages suppression—reality shows it’s about mindful awareness, not repression. Another is conflating calm with inaction, when in fact, clarity often fuels effective decision-making. These misunderstandings can breed skepticism.
